In a medium skillet, heat about ½-inch of oil over medium-high heat. When the oil is hot, add a tortilla - cook one at a time - and fry until crisp and golden, flipping once. Remove to a paper towel lined plate to drain.
Meanwhile, heat the beans in a medium saucepan over medium-low heat until heated through, stirring occasionally until hot.
To serve - spoon beans onto the tortilla and spread around. Top with your choice of toppings.
